dispirited

 
Dictionary: dis·pir·it·ed   (dĭ-spĭr'ĭ-tĭd) pronunciation
adj.
Affected or marked by low spirits; dejected. See synonyms at depressed.

dispiritedly dis·pir'it·ed·ly adv.

The adjective has 2 meanings:

Meaning #1: marked by low spirits; showing no enthusiasm
  Synonym: listless

Meaning #2: low in spirits
  Synonyms: blue, depressed, down, downcast, downhearted, down in the mouth, low, low-spirited
